Detailed Drawings Between Design and Production

Shop drawings develop project design information into more detailed documentation for fabrication, production, assembly or construction workflows.

Depending on the discipline, a shop drawing package can communicate member geometry, component dimensions, reinforcement, assemblies, interfaces, openings, embeds, materials and related project references.

Reinforcing Steel

Rebar Shop Drawings for Concrete Construction

Rebar shop drawings communicate reinforcement arrangements within concrete elements using plans, sections, details, bar callouts and schedule references.

These drawings differ from structural steel shop drawings because their primary purpose is reinforcement placement and bar coordination within concrete geometry.

Shop vs Erection Drawings

Production Drawings and Field Drawings Serve Different Purposes

Keeping shop and erection documentation separate creates clearer technical and SEO intent.

Shop Drawings

Focus on component, assembly, reinforcement or production information used before or during fabrication and construction.

Structural Steel Erection Drawings

Focus on member locations, marks, grids, levels and field-placement relationships.

Project Inputs

Information Used to Develop Shop Drawings

Shop drawing quality depends on the completeness and consistency of the source design information.

Missing dimensions, conflicting details, unclear interfaces or outdated revisions should be identified and clarified before affected production documentation is finalized.

Shop Drawing FAQ

Common Questions About Shop Drawing Services

What are shop drawings?

Shop drawings are detailed project documents developed from design information to communicate component, fabrication, production or construction requirements.

What types of shop drawings does 7Solutions India support?

Depending on project scope, services can include structural steel, rebar, precast concrete, BIM-based and broader fabrication shop drawings.

Are shop drawings the same as design drawings?

No. Design drawings communicate the project design, while shop drawings typically develop more detailed component, fabrication or production information from that design.

Are shop drawings the same as erection drawings?

No. Shop drawings primarily support component production or fabrication, while erection drawings focus on field placement and assembly.

Can shop drawings be developed from BIM models?

Yes. Suitable shop drawings can be developed from coordinated BIM geometry where the model and agreed scope contain the required information.

What information is needed to start shop drawings?

Typical inputs include design drawings, structural or architectural information, specifications, schedules, models, approved revisions and required deliverables.
